The Cefcapene market encompasses pharmaceutical products containing the active ingredient Cefcapene, a third-generation cephalosporin antibiotic used primarily for bacterial infections. The scope includes finished dosage forms such as capsules, tablets, and injectable formulations approved for human use. The market analysis considers both branded and generic Cefcapene products across various regions, with a focus on formulations marketed for systemic infections.
Excluded segments include veterinary applications, over-the-counter (OTC) products not approved for prescription use, and combination therapies where Cefcapene is not the primary active ingredient.
